    Understanding Failed Double Glazing: Causes, Effects, and Solutions

    Double glazing has actually long been heralded as an option for energy effectiveness, sound reduction, and convenience within the home. However, homeowners might find themselves coming to grips with the dreadful issue of failed double glazing. This article delves into the intricacies of failed double glazing-- its causes, symptoms, consequences, and possible solutions.

    What is Double Glazing?

    • Energy Efficiency: Reduces heat loss in winter season and heat gain in summer season.
    • Sound Reduction: Diminishes external sound pollution.
    • Condensation Prevention: Lowers the chances of condensation forming on the inner surface areas of windows.

    The Anatomy of a Double Glazed Window

    ComponentDescription
    External PaneThe external layer exposed to the components.
    Inner PaneThe interior layer dealing with the room.
    Argon GasThe inert gas typically utilized to increase insulation.
    Spacer BarThe product separating the 2 panes, typically aluminum or plastic.
    SealantA sticky substance that maintains the integrity of the unit.

    What Causes Double Glazing to Fail?

    In spite of its advantages, double glazing can stop working for several factors. The following table lays out typical causes of failure:

    CauseDescription
    Poor installationInadequate fitting can lead to air and moisture leakages.
    Aging and useOver time, sealants can deteriorate, permitting the entry of air and moisture.
    Severe temperature level modificationsVariations can trigger products to expand or agreement, causing seal failure.
    Physical damageEffect or tension on the glass can compromise its integrity.
    Production defectsPoor production requirements can lead to defective windows.

    Symptoms of Failed Double Glazing

    Acknowledging the indications of failed double glazing is vital for timely intervention. Here are some typical signs to enjoy for:

    1. Condensation: Moisture gathering between the glass panes suggests seal failure.
    2. Misting or Cloudiness: A hazy appearance in between the panes suggests that dirt and moisture have actually permeated.
    3. Drafts: An obvious drop in temperature near windows can suggest air leakage.
    4. Sound Increase: Increased sound transmission might signal that insulation residential or commercial properties have been compromised.
    5. Noticeable Damage: Cracks or gaps in the Window Condensation Repair frame might reveal underlying concerns.

    Consequences of Failed Double Glazing

    Failing double glazing can lead to a host of problems:

    ConsequenceEffect
    Increased Energy BillsLoss of heat requires extra heating, raising energy expenses.
    PainCold drafts and sound interfere with indoor comfort.
    Potential DamageMoisture can trigger wood rot and mold growth, damaging the structure.
    Reduced Property ValueVisual and functional problems can lower market price.

    Solutions for Failed Double Glazing

    1. Repair: In some cases, damaged seals can be replaced, bring back the system's performance.
    2. Replacement: If the cost of repair is high or the damage extensive, changing the whole Misty Window Repair unit might be more cost-effective.
    3. Secondary Glazing: Adding another layer of glazing can boost thermal and acoustic performance without changing the existing unit.
    4. Updating to Triple Glazing: For enhanced insulation, property owners might think about switching to triple-glazed windows.

    Frequently Asked Questions about Failed Double Glazing

    Q: How long do double-glazed windows last?A: Double-glazed
    windows normally last between 10 to 30 years, depending on quality and setup conditions. Q: Can I repair failed double glazingmyself?A: While minor concerns can sometimes be repaired by useful house owners, it's typically recommended to consult a professional for comprehensive repairs. Q: What should I do if I see fogging between my double-glazed windows?A: Contact a glazing professional who can assess the damage and recommend suitable repair or replacement options.
    Q: Does double glazing decrease sound entirely?A: While double glazing substantially lowers noise, it may not eliminate all sound, specifically lower-frequency sounds. Failed double glazing can cause different

    issues, both in regards to convenience and finances. Comprehending the causes, recognizing the symptoms, and knowing

    your choices for remediation can empower homeowners to address these issues successfully. Regular upkeep and prompt action can considerably extend the life-span of double-glazed units and guarantee that they continue to perform as meant.
